Luc-Andre Marcel is an emerging artist known for his innovative blend of electronic and pop music. Hailing from France, he has gained recognition for his distinctive sound characterized by lush synths, catchy melodies, and introspective lyrics. Marcel's music often explores themes of love, identity, and the complexities of modern life. His notable works include the EP "Electric Dreams" (2021), which features standout tracks like "Neon Skies" and "Fragments," both of which showcase his ability to fuse upbeat rhythms with thought-provoking narratives. Marcel's debut album, "Echoes of Tomorrow" (2023), has further solidified his presence in the music scene, receiving praise for its cohesive production and emotional depth.
